A cable management ladder represents an essential infrastructure solution designed to organize, support, and protect electrical cables in commercial, industrial, and residential environments. This robust system features a ladder-like framework constructed from high-grade materials such as galvanized steel, aluminum, or stainless steel, providing exceptional durability and corrosion resistance. The cable management ladder consists of parallel side rails connected by evenly spaced rungs, creating a structured pathway that allows cables to be routed efficiently while maintaining proper ventilation and accessibility. The open design facilitates natural airflow around cables, preventing overheating and extending equipment lifespan. Modern cable management ladder systems incorporate advanced engineering principles, featuring precise load distribution calculations and standardized dimensions that comply with international safety regulations. These systems accommodate various cable types including power cables, data transmission lines, fiber optic cables, and control wiring. The modular design enables flexible installation configurations, allowing for straight runs, direction changes, and multi-level installations. Surface treatments include powder coating, hot-dip galvanizing, and specialized finishes that provide superior protection against environmental factors such as moisture, chemicals, and UV exposure. The cable management ladder supports significant weight loads while maintaining structural integrity, with load capacities ranging from light-duty residential applications to heavy-duty industrial installations supporting hundreds of cables. Installation versatility allows for ceiling suspension, wall mounting, or floor-standing configurations using compatible brackets and support hardware. The system's expandable nature means additional sections can be seamlessly integrated as infrastructure requirements evolve, making it a cost-effective long-term solution for growing facilities.

The cable management ladder delivers significant operational benefits that transform how organizations handle their electrical infrastructure needs. Safety improvements represent the primary advantage, as the structured support system eliminates hazardous cable runs that could create tripping hazards or electrical dangers. Workers can access cables safely for maintenance, inspection, and modifications without navigating through tangled wire masses or unstable temporary supports. The organized layout reduces installation time substantially compared to traditional cable routing methods, enabling faster project completion and reduced labor costs. Maintenance efficiency increases dramatically when cables follow clear pathways within the cable management ladder system, allowing technicians to quickly identify specific circuits and perform repairs without disturbing unrelated systems. The robust construction provides superior cable protection against physical damage from impact, crushing, or environmental exposure, significantly reducing costly cable replacement and system downtime. Improved airflow around cables prevents heat buildup that degrades insulation and shortens equipment life, resulting in lower replacement costs and enhanced system reliability. The modular design offers exceptional flexibility for future expansions or reconfigurations, eliminating the need for complete system replacement when infrastructure requirements change. Cost savings accumulate through reduced installation labor, decreased maintenance requirements, extended cable life, and improved system reliability that minimizes unexpected failures. The professional appearance of organized cable runs enhances facility aesthetics and demonstrates commitment to quality standards during inspections or client visits. Load distribution capabilities allow the cable management ladder to support heavy cable bundles safely, preventing sagging that could stress individual cables or create accessibility problems. Environmental resistance ensures long-term performance in challenging conditions, providing reliable service in outdoor installations, industrial environments, or areas with extreme temperatures. The standardized mounting systems simplify installation planning and reduce the variety of hardware required, streamlining procurement and installation processes while ensuring consistent results across multiple installations.

Superior Load-Bearing Capacity and Structural Integrity

The cable management ladder excels in providing exceptional load-bearing capacity that surpasses conventional cable support methods through advanced engineering and premium material selection. The parallel side rail construction distributes weight evenly across the entire structure, preventing stress concentration points that could lead to system failure or cable damage. High-grade steel or aluminum construction ensures the cable management ladder can support substantial cable loads while maintaining structural stability over extended periods. The precisely calculated rung spacing provides optimal support intervals that prevent cable sagging between support points, maintaining proper cable geometry that preserves signal integrity and prevents premature wear. Load capacity specifications range from residential applications supporting dozens of cables to industrial installations handling hundreds of heavy power cables simultaneously. The robust framework resists deflection under load, ensuring cables maintain proper positioning even when the system operates at maximum capacity. Galvanized or powder-coated finishes provide long-term corrosion resistance that preserves structural integrity in harsh environmental conditions including moisture, chemical exposure, and temperature extremes. The modular connection system creates seamless joints between sections that maintain full load capacity throughout extended runs without weak points or structural discontinuities. Quality manufacturing standards ensure consistent dimensions and tolerances that guarantee reliable performance and compatibility with standard mounting hardware. The cable management ladder design accommodates thermal expansion and contraction without compromising structural integrity, preventing stress-related failures in installations subject to temperature variations. Engineering certifications and compliance with international standards provide assurance that the system meets rigorous safety and performance requirements for commercial and industrial applications.
